To explain this, we have to mention a sorting algorithm that Amazon has implemented since 2013, the A9 algorithm .
The A9 algorithm displays the products it thinks are the best match based on the consumer's search terms. The aim is to give them the best shopping experience by prioritizing the products it thinks customers are most likely to buy.
When buyers browse products, A9 will also record your preferences, and based on your click records, recommend products you may like or products related to them.

For another example, why do we never change the title and image when we emphasize that a product is selling well? This is because after changing the keywords, A9 will redistribute traffic for you, and fewer customers will be able to browse your products. This also explains why many sellers are afraid that the product will be out of stock, because the original listing has accumulated a certain weight. Once it has to be closed because of the out of stock, when the follow-up goods arrive, the product must be re-launched, and the previous weight no longer exists. .
As we often say, burying words on the listing page is also catering to the A9 algorithm. Burying the words is not just about burying the words, it is necessary to maximize the exposure of the product under the premise of precision. We add keywords in the title, five points, QA, etc., and the A9 algorithm will increase the weight of our listing.

Some time ago, Amazon sellers have been discussing a topic – Amazon began to settle accounts for the behavior of refurbished listings. Refurbished listings are actually well understood. When a new product is launched, Amazon will have a traffic support period for the new product, during which time it will gain greater exposure than the old product. However, the refurbished listing is to use some gray methods to turn old products into new products and "defraud" Amazon's traffic support period. Giving greater weight to new products is also the credit of the A9 algorithm.
